I am getting buggy icon behavior when I create a meeting, and the category for that meeting has a default icon, and I override that default icon.
1. I create a meeting in the category 'Work.'
2. The category 'Work' for me has a default icon as defined in Agendus Preferences/Meeting Icon Defaults
3. I override the default icon for that category with a differnet icon.
4. The buggy behavior is that no icon shows up at all for that meeting. If I go to the Edit Meeting screen, and change the icon, that change is not reflected in the Calendar view of the meeting.
5. If I edit the icon for the meeting in the Edit Meeting screen to reflect the default icon for that category, it still doesn't show up in the calendar screen, although it seems to take in the edit screen.

Michael,
After a clean install of AGW yesterday (because of the contacts grab bar issue!) when I went to change some of meeting icons, some of them wouldn't take. I thought it was because I was using a different icon than the default category icon, but it worked on some. What was driving me crazy was Valentine's Day - no matter how many times I deleted and recreated the event, I couldn't get an icon. It was just about the only one without any contact information, history, etc., attached.
Finally, in desperation I looked at Vivid Agenda (which I had NOT activated or used!) and saw that there was a "valentine" listing. I deleted it, and sure enough - Valentine's Day would now accept the icon I chose. Went through VA and deleted EVERY instance that I could possibly use elsewhere, and all the icon gremlins disappeared.

Update:
I have reproduced it. Yeah!
Using these steps:
1. In prefs, assign an icon to a Task Category
2. Look in VA, and make note of a text string on one of the pre-installed rules (notice, no icons present on rules)
3. Create a Task that includes the exact text string you saw in VA
4. When creating the Task, assign the category which you assigned an icon to earlier
5. Save the Task
Result: No Icon appears on the task
Furthermore, if you open the task and try to manually try to add an icon, after saving the icon is not present.
